TREK FAQs

What types of counseling will I receive at Trek?

Clients in the Trek residential program will have weekly individual counseling sessions with their assigned therapist, group counseling sessions led by our clinical staff, and marriage or family sessions when necessary. Clients also have opportunities for pastoral counseling sessions with the Director of Spiritual Formation, allowing them to explore their relationship with God in a safe place without fear of judgment or criticism.

Why does Trek last 12 weeks?

While many programs are only 28-35 days, current research supports a longer treatment approach for maximizing recovery success. Since multiple factors influence the development of addiction, a longer treatment approach allows clients to identify and address underlying issues fueling and sustaining the addiction. We believe that if the goal of treatment is life-long recovery, then 12 weeks is a worth-while investment.

What is the completion rate?

Over 95 percent of clients that enter the 12-week Trek residential program see it through all the way to completion. Completing our intensive residential program greatly increases the long-term success and sobriety of our clients.

What is the maximum client capacity?

HopeQuest’s Trek residential program is licensed for 15 males. The small client to therapist ratio (3:1) allows for increased interaction between the clinical staff and clients, as well as individualized treatment planning. Clients are able to develop relationships with all of our staff members during their time in Trek. Due to demand, our programs are usually close to capacity year-round. What does the typical day look like in Trek?

TREK CURRICULUM – SAMPLE DAY

• 8:30am – 9:30am: Spiritual Life
• 9:30am – 10:30am: Coping Strategy: Managing Triggers
• 10:30am – 11:30am: Masks & False Images
• 11:30am – 1:00pm: Lunch Break
• 1:00pm – 2:30pm: Real Life (Group Process)
• 2:30pm – 3:30pm: How Sexual Addiction Affects the Brain
• 3:30pm – 4:30pm: Understanding My Family
• 4:30pm – 5:30pm: Exercise Group
